目的:探讨低分子肝素雾化吸入对急性肺损伤( ALI)的抗炎治疗作用。方法健康纯种白兔24只,随机分成3组(n=8):正常对照组,生理盐水雾化组和低分子肝素雾化治疗组。各组分别测定血清中肿瘤坏死因子-α(TNF-α),白介素-6(IL-6)和白介素-1(IL-1)的浓度。结果与正常对照组相比,生理盐水雾化组血清炎性因子TNF-α、IL-6和IL-1浓度显著升高( P <0.05);而低分子肝素雾化治疗组血清中上述三种炎性因子浓度虽然仍比正常对照组高,但较生理盐水雾化组相比,血清TNF-α、IL-6和IL-1浓度显著下降( P <0.05)。结论低分子肝素雾化吸入治疗急性肺损伤可以发挥抗炎作用,减轻炎症反应,具有一定的保护和治疗作用。

Objective To explore the antiinflammatory effect of nebulization with low molecular weight heparin on acute lung injury. Methods Twenty-four rabbits were randomly divided into three groups( n=8 ):control group,saline nebulization group and low molecular weight heparin nebulization group. Serum levels of TNF-α,IL-6 and IL-1 were detected in these three groups. Results In comparison with control group,serum levels of TNF-α,IL-6 and IL-1 in saline nebulization group were significantly increased( P <0. 05). In low molecular weight heparin nebulization group,serum levels of TNF-α,IL-6 and IL-1 were still higher than those of control group,but they were lower than those of saline nebulization group( P <0. 05). Conclusion The application of nebulization with low molecular weight heparin demonstrates antiinflammatory effect and it may have therapeutic effects on acute lung injury.
